Colorectal Cancer in Ukraine: Regional Disparities and National Trends in Incidence, Management, and Mortality.

Abstract

PURPOSE

The incidence of colorectal cancer (CRC) is increasing worldwide, and the greatest increase is in low- to middle-income countries, such as Ukraine. Better knowledge of epidemiology of CRC in Ukraine is needed to understand how best to decrease the burden of disease.

METHODS

The National Cancer Registry of Ukraine (NCRU) was queried for CRC incidence, mortality, stage, and treatment in Ukraine and assessed for regional variation from 1999 to 2015. Joinpoint analysis was used to analyze the trends.

RESULTS

The incidence of colon cancer increased from 10.6 to 13.3 occurrences per 100,000, which provided an average annual percent change (AAPC) of 1.48 (95% CI, 1.3 to 1.7; < .05). The incidence of rectal and anal cancers also increased from 9.9 to 11.5 occurrences per 100,000, which provided an AAPC of 1.0 (95% CI, 0.8 to 1.3; < .05). Mortality remained the same (AAPC, 0.1; 95% CI, -0.3 to 0.2; = .4). The proportion of patients who received cancer-specific treatment increased from 54.6% to 68.5% for colon cancer and from 61% to 74.4% for rectal and anal cancers. Overall, 34.5% of patients with colon cancer and 27.5% of patients with rectal cancer died within a year of diagnosis in 2015. Great regional variations in 1-year mortality and treatment received were identified.

CONCLUSION

The incidence of CRC in Ukraine is increasing. Despite stable mortality rates, many do not receive cancer-specific treatment, and a large proportion of patients die within a year of diagnosis. These findings illustrate the need to promote establishment of a screening program and to improve access to cancer-specific therapy in Ukraine.

摘要

目的

全球范围内结直肠癌(CRC)的发病率正在上升,其中增长幅度最大的是低收入和中等收入国家,如乌克兰。需要更好地了解乌克兰结直肠癌的流行病学情况,以便明白如何最有效地减轻疾病负担。

方法

查询乌克兰国家癌症登记处(NCRU)关于乌克兰结直肠癌的发病率、死亡率、分期和治疗情况,并评估1999年至2015年的地区差异。采用连接点分析来分析趋势。

结果

结肠癌的发病率从每10万人中10.6例增至13.3例,平均年变化百分比(AAPC)为1.48(95%CI,1.3至1.7;P<.05)。直肠癌和肛管癌的发病率也从每10万人中9.9例增至11.5例,AAPC为1.0(95%CI,0.8至1.3;P<.05)。死亡率保持不变(AAPC,0.1;95%CI,-0.3至0.2;P=.4)。接受癌症特异性治疗的患者比例,结肠癌从54.6%增至68.5%,直肠癌和肛管癌从61%增至74.4%。总体而言,2015年结肠癌患者中有34.5%、直肠癌患者中有27.5%在确诊后一年内死亡。研究发现1年死亡率和接受的治疗存在很大的地区差异。

结论

乌克兰结直肠癌的发病率正在上升。尽管死亡率稳定,但许多人未接受癌症特异性治疗,且很大一部分患者在确诊后一年内死亡。这些发现表明乌克兰需要推动建立筛查项目并改善癌症特异性治疗的可及性。
